How much do Medical Assistants make in New Hampshire?
The median Medical Assistants in New Hampshire earns $48,020 per year (BLS May 2025), about $23.09 per hour.
What is that after taxes?
$48,020 gross in New Hampshire keeps $40,764 after federal income tax ($3,582), FICA ($3,674) and state income tax ($0) — $3,397 per month, a 84.9% keep-rate.
How does New Hampshire compare to the national median for Medical Assistants?
The New Hampshire median is $2,330 above the national median of $45,690.
Which state pays Medical Assistants the most?
Washington has the highest median gross for Medical Assistants at $59,290 — but compare take-home, not gross: state taxes change the order.
